I'm maintaining src:reform-tools for the MNT Reform open hardware laptop. My
package has been unable to migrate to testing for 41 days and has since been
removed from testing. The reason is a meta-package which depends on
fonts-jetbrains-mono which itself requires kotlin to build and kotlin is
RC-buggy since March.

I was wondering what the status of kotlin was in Debian and whether I should
rather switch away from fonts-jetbrains-mono (which also has been removed from
testing) due to the issues with kotlin or whether I should rather wait for
kotlin to get fixed?
